Intelligent recommendations based on multimodal inputs

Inventors: Landon Chambers (Austin, TX); Travers Humble (Austin, TX); Anush Kumar (Bellevue, WA); Nehemias Luna (Seattle, WA); Raisa Meneses Guzman (Seattle, WA); Marc Silbey (Mercer Island, WA); Justin Simonelli (Seattle, WA); Phalguna Yadlapati (Toronto, CA)
Assignee: Expedia, Inc.

Abstract

A computing system includes a memory device and a processor structured to: receive, from a user device, a media input; extract, using a machine-learning model, at least one feature of the media input; identify, using the machine-learning model, at least one intent; determine, using the machine-learning model, at least one action policy; generate a user interface comprising the media input, the at least one extracted feature of the media input, and the at least one action policy; provide the user interface to the user device; receive, via an input to the user interface, an indication of a selection of the at least one action policy displayed on the user interface; generate a second user interface comprising a plurality of options associated with the selected at least one action policy; and provide the second user interface to the user device.

Claims (83)

1 . A computing system, comprising:

a network interface configured to communicate with a user device;

a processing circuit comprising at least one processor and at least one memory, the at least one memory structured to store instructions that are executable to cause the at least one processor to:

receive, via the network interface and from the user device, a media input;

extract, using a machine-learning model, at least one feature of the media input;

receive a user preference associated with a user of the user device;

receive contextual information associated with the user device;

identify, using the machine-learning model and based at least partly on the user preference and the contextual information, at least one intent associated with the at least one extracted feature of the media input;

determine, using the machine-learning model, at least one action policy based on the at least one identified intent;

generate a user interface comprising the media input, the at least one extracted feature of the media input, and the at least one action policy;

provide, via the network interface, the user interface to the user device;

receive, via the network interface and via an input to the user interface, an indication of a selection of the at least one action policy displayed on the user interface;

generate a second user interface comprising a plurality of options associated with the selected at least one action policy; and

provide, via the network interface, the second user interface to the user device.

2 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ein the instructions are executable to further cause the at least one processor to:

train the machine-learning model using predetermined training data;

wherein the predetermined training data includes one or more of image data, caption data, travel metadata, intent data, or action data.

3 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one action policy comprises at least one of a travel itinerary, a recommendation to book travel, or a recommended location to visit.

4 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ein the instructions are executable to further cause the at least one processor to:

pull, from a database, historical information of a previously received media input from the user device;

generate a prompt regarding the pulled historical information;

provide, via the network interface, the prompt to the user device;

receive, via the network interface and via an input to the user interface, an indication of a selection of the prompt, the selection of the prompt confirming the historical information displayed on the user interface; and

determine, using the machine-learning model, the at least one action policy based on the at least one identified intent and the confirmed historical information.

5 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ein the at least one feature of the media input comprises a metadata tag, and wherein the instructions are executable to further cause the at least one processor to:

pull, from a database, a plurality of predetermined tags;

compare, using the machine-learning model, the metadata tag with the plurality of predetermined tags;

determine, using the machine-learning model and based on the comparison, information associated with the metadata tag; and

identify, using the machine-learning model, the at least one intent based on the information associated with the metadata tag.

6 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ein receiving the media input comprises retrieving the media input from a stored collection of media inputs on the user device.

7 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ein receiving the media input comprises receiving the media input via a camera device of the user device.

8 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ein receiving the media input comprises receiving the media input via a third-party application programming interface (API).

9 . The computing system of claim 1 , wherein the machine-learning model comprises at least one pre-processing model and at least one prediction model.
